Strawberry Mojitos

Warmer weather and cool cocktails go hand in hand, but why not put a twist on the classic mojito with the fruity and refreshing flavor of strawberries?

Ingredients (for 1 cocktail):

  • 1/2 oz. simple syrup
  • 3 strawberries, hulled and sliced
  • 8 fresh mint leaves
  • 3/4 oz. fresh lime juice
  • 2 oz. light rum
  • 2 oz. soda water


Instructions:

  1. Add the simple syrup, strawberries and mint leaves to a tall glass and muddle with the back of a spoon or muddler. The strawberries should be crushed and juicy. 
  2. Add the lime juice and rum. Gently stir to combine.
  3. Top with crushed ice, then add the soda water. Gently stir one last time. 
  4. Garnish with more fresh mint leaves to serve.

VIDEO: Chocolate Strawberry Braid

All you need is 3 main ingredients to make this Chocolate Strawberry Braid for dessert tonight!

Ingredients

  • 7-9 medium-sized strawberries
  • 1 puff pastry
  • 1 chocolate bar
  • 1 egg yolk
  • Almond slivers
  • Powdered sugar

Method

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F.
  2. Cut the strawberries into halves.
  3. Dust some flour on a flat surface and spread your puff pastry out on top, smoothing it into a rectangle shape if necessary.
  4. Place the bar of chocolate in the center, then top with a layer of strawberry halves.
  5. Using a pizza cutter or a knife, slice the edges of the puff pastry into strips that can be wrapped over the chocolate and strawberries. Starting with the flap at the top, fold over each strip in a slightly diagonal direction so that they resemble a braid.
  6. Brush the braid with a beaten egg yolk so that it covers the entire visible surface.
  7. Sprinkle almond slivers on top.
  8. Bake for 20-22 minutes.
  9. Give the braid a few minutes to cool down, then cover with a dusting of powdered sugar.
